Taishia Holt is a native of Jefferson, Texas, and is a health and exercise science major who plans to become a track coach after graduation. Holt specializes in the 100 and 200 dashes and is a product of Jefferson High School. Holt was part of the Lady Demon team that posted its high-ever indoor finish of second place in the 2018 Southland Conference Championship, and was a member of the team that scored the highest ever point total of 133 points in the 2017 Southland Outdoor Championship.
